 BASIC SAFETY INSTRUCTIONS
1.4  Electrical connection
 DANGER
Voltage at the terminals and in the device !
Danger to life due to electric shock !
 ► Never work on the open device or touch exposed parts.
 ► For any work on the unit switch off the supply, secure against recon-
nection and check the absence of voltage by measurement.
 ► Wait until the drive has stopped in order, that perhaps regenerative 
energy can be generated.
 ► Wait until the DC link capacitors are discharged (5 minutes). Verify 
by measuring the DC voltage at the terminals.
 ► If personal protection is required, install suitable protective devices 
for drive converters.
 ► Never bridge upstream protective devices (also not for test pur-
poses).
 ► Connect the protective earth conductor to drive converter and motor 
everytime.
 ► Install all required covers and protective devices for operation.
 ► The control cabinet shall be kept closed during operation.
For a trouble-free and safe operation, please pay attention to the following instructions:
•  The electrical installation shall be carried out in accordance with the relevant re-
quirements.
•  Cable cross-sections and fuses must be dimensioned by the user accordly to the 
speciedminimum/maximumvaluesfortheopperation.
•  Drive converters are only intended for permanent connection. Cross-sections of pro-
tective earth conductors should be interpreted in accordance with DIN IEC 60364-
5-54.
•  Connection of the drive converter is only permissible on symmetrical networks with 
a maximum line voltage (L1, L2, L3) with respect to earth (N/PE) of max. 300 V. An 
isolating transformer must be used for supply networks which exceed this value. In 
case of non-compliance the control is not longer considered as "PELV circuit".
•  Within systems or machines the person installing electrical wiring must ensure that 
on existing or new wired safe ELV circuits the EN requirement for safe insulation is 
still met!
•  For drive converters that are not isolated from the supply circuit (in accordance with 
EN 61800-5-1) all control lines must be included in other protective measures (e.g. 
double insulation or shielded, earthed and insulated).
•  When using components without isolated inputs/outputs, it is necessary that equi-
potential bonding exists between the components to be connected (e.g. by the equi-
potential line). Disregard can cause destruction of the components by equalizing 
currents.
